For most of my life, I thought happiness was waiting for me on the other side of a better body.

Five fewer pounds.

A flatter stomach.

Smaller thighs.

Fewer wrinkles.

Just one more thing to fix...and then I would finally feel confident. Then I would finally be happy. Then I would finally love myself.

But the finish line never came.

Every time I changed one thing, I found another thing I did not like.

That is the cruel trick of chasing perfection: **you can never win because perfection does not exist.**

Even the women we look at and believe have the “perfect body” still see things they want to change. The goalpost keeps moving for all of us.

So I stopped waiting to love every inch of my body before allowing myself to feel beautiful, confident, and joyful.

I can respect my body today.

I can give it grace today.

I can honor it, feed it, strengthen it, and thank it today.

And yes, I am still going to exercise, lift weights, eat well, take care of myself, and try to look and feel my best. Wanting to look good is not vain.

But I am no longer going to punish myself because I am not perfect.

This body has carried me through my entire life. It deserves my care—not my hatred.

The real power move is realizing you never needed a perfect body to completely love yourself and the life you are living.
